ISO/PWI 63691-2

Medical devices — In silico technologies — Part 2: Credibility assessment of first-principles based methods

Apstrakt

This document specifies principles and general requirements for establishing the credibility of computational modelling and simulations used in the field of medical devices. It primarily covers first-principles based modelling approaches*.
This document applies to in silico technologies used in the design, development, evaluation, and lifecycle management of medical devices, including their use in the regulatory decision-making process.
The document describes a risk-based framework evaluating the credibility of computational modelling and simulation activities for a specific context of use.
This document does not address requirements for data-driven or statistical models or the clinical evaluation of medical devices outside the use of computational models.
*First-principles based models refer to approaches that are derived from a fundamental understanding of physical, chemical, or biological phenomena using established principles to describe a process. See “Medical devices – In silico technologies – Part 1: Terminology and context” for detailed information.
